Juneteenth is a day of profound importance for our nation, commemorating the moment when the last enslaved African Americans were informed of their freedom in 1865. This day represents not only a milestone in our history but also a reminder of the ongoing struggle for equality and justice.
In Kentucky, we take this opportunity to honor the legacy of those who fought for freedom and those who continue to work towards a more equitable society. The journey toward true equality is far from over, but Juneteenth reminds us of the power of perseverance and the strength of community.
